Is my site banned?

Discussion in 'Google' started by dodolls, Sep 6, 2009.

  1. #1
    I was checking if my site was banned by Google after I dropped my PR. When I use site:mysite.com, Google shows some indexed pages. But when I change it to site:www.mysite.com, Google shows no indexed pages? Could this be an indication that my site is banned?

    Google nowadays treats websites with http://www.xyz.com and http://xyz.com differently with respect to PR . You need to do the modification in Google webmasters tools also. It's always better to maintain http://www.xyz.com as single format only so that Google does not drop PR and also indexes the pages in a single format only.
